原副标题:C++习题统计数据-操作方式符之微积分操作方式符
我们好,我却是这个欢笑快给我猫,为的是让他们更快,那时在自学C++。那次咱单纯的说了下工程项目增建的关键步骤,统计数据正则表达式、许多易错点,习题。前段时间始终在上工,自学工程进度有点慢,但Alzonne秉持。无以至千里无以至千里。那时咱就讲呵呵统计数据数据输入和微积分操作方式符的习题。期望对我有协助,打气哦。
1.1统计数据数据输入
统计数据数据输入,即二进制流从电子设备(如按键、缓存模块、数据传输等)流入缓存,这叫做输入操作方式(cin)。
在上面这段标识符中,(int)a的消费者物价指数是10,依照他们那次的习题,他们有三种发生改变表达式值得称赞方式。
第二种方式是再度对a展开表达式,比如说:
Int a=10;
a=20; 具体内容如下表所示图右图。
第二种方式是透过cinURL展开统计数据数据输入。
cin>>a;//cinh前面的记号是>>(三个大于号),cout前面是跟著<<(三个小于号)
cout<<“a的缓存数据是”<<a<<endl;具体内容如下表所示图右图。
好了,统计数据数据输入就说到这儿。主要就是要读懂输入(<<)和输入(>>)的记号差异。接下去,咱展开操作方式符表明。来此狗(let is go)。
1.2操作方式符进行分类
数数操作方式符:展开孔图(加法)演算。
表达式操作方式符:对表达式展开表达式。
比较操作方式符:对表达式展开比较,并返回一个真值或假值。
逻辑操作方式符:依照表达式的值返回真值或假值。
数数操作方式符
假设表达式 A 的值为 10,表达式 B 的值为 20,则:
备注:透过上表不难看出自增(自减)操作方式符分为前置自增(自减)和后置自增(自减)。那么他们是有什么区别呢。接下去单纯表明呵呵。
前置自增:B=++A,先计算自增,然后用自增的结果参与演算,
即选计算++A,等同于A=A+1,得出A=11,然后再将A的值赋予B。所以B=11, A=11。
后置自增:B=A++,先将A的值赋予B, 即B=A,此时B=10;然后再计算A++,等同于A=A+1,得出A=11。所以B=10,A=11。
前置自减和后置自减与自增相同,在此不再累述。
意外发现的小习题:
如果在语句中语句顺序结果如下表所示:
Return 0;
当system(“pause”);
当程序运行时,结果窗口会闪呵呵就消失。结果如下表所示图右图。
如果在语句中语句顺序结果如下表所示:
当system(“pause”);
Return 0;
当程序运行时,结果窗口会就不会消失。
期望以后刚开始学的朋友注意呵呵这一点。结果如下表所示图右图。
上面这段标识符是一段单纯的微积分标识符,我们可以练练手。
其中\t的作用是转义字符,表示水平制表符。会自动空出几个字符,使的行微积分运行的结果在一列展示。
注意:三个整数展开除法演算时,得到的结果也是整数
接下去用例子说呵呵前置自增。如下表所示面图中这段标识符
Int a=10,b=20;
b=++a;得出结果a=11,b=11,由此不难看出,前置自增是说先计算a的自增,然后用a自增后的结果统计数据数据参与计算。所以前置自增可以理解为上面这段标识符。
a=a+1;//此时a=10+1;a=11;
b=a;//b=11;
接下去用例子说呵呵后置自增。如下表所示面图中这段标识符
Int a=10,b=20;
b=a++;得出结果a=11,b=10,由此不难看出,后置自增是说先a将的值参与计算,然后再对a展开自增。所以后置自增可以理解为上面这段标识符。
b=a++;
即:
b=a;//b=10;
a=a+1;//此时a=10+1;a=11;
前置自减和后置自减,算法和自增相同,在此不再累述。大家愿意的话,可以他们试试。
每当他们遇到一个问题,然后度娘或者他们能够处理的时候却是很有成就感,愿他们越来越好,打气吧打工人。